Ru-Board.club
← Вернуться в раздел «Программы»

» Autoplay Media Studio

Автор: Widok
Дата сообщения: 17.05.2010 11:18

Лимит страниц. Продолжаем здесь.
Автор: polser
Дата сообщения: 10.02.2010 21:39
здрасте, помогите плиз. Ситуация такая... сам авторун состоит из двух больших окон. В левом окне будет написан список программ находящихся на диске. А правое окно будет пустым. Суть в том чтобы сделать так, когда при наведении курсора на любую программу в левом окне, в правом появлялось описание этой программы. Подскажите ка это сделать, сам уже все перепробовал.... зашел в тупик.
Автор: lorents
Дата сообщения: 10.02.2010 23:08
polser
Думаю это то что тебе надо
SOFT.apz от Zloy_Gelud
Автор: GutMen
Дата сообщения: 11.02.2010 20:24
tavria2
Спасибо огромное. Очень помог.
Я указал в Item Data, в свойствах файла, его путь (с указанием его расширения, в моём случае это pdf) и теперь при двойном клике на этом файле (в дереве) конкретно он и открывается.
Пишу специально так подробно, может кому пригодится.
Возникла одна проблемка: при запуске exel-вского файла (расширение .xls) на мгновение показывается открытый файл, потом он исчезает и я опять наблюдаю окно своего проекта. Хотя файл (.xls) не закрывается. Его просто не видно.
Как это можно побороть?
Автор: tavria2
Дата сообщения: 12.02.2010 12:48
GutMen

Цитата:
Возникла одна проблемка: при запуске exel-вского файла (расширение .xls) на мгновение показывается открытый файл, потом он исчезает и я опять наблюдаю окно своего проекта. Хотя файл (.xls) не закрывается. Его просто не видно.
Как это можно побороть?

File.Open("AutoPlay\\Docs\\Книга1.xls", "", SW_SHOWNORMAL);
Что у тебя стоит в 3-ем параметре?
Автор: GutMen
Дата сообщения: 12.02.2010 16:07
tavria2
У меня написано так:
File.Open(ItemData, "", SW_SHOWNORMAL);
Кстати, та же проблема с word-вскими (расширение .doc)
Автор: tavria2
Дата сообщения: 12.02.2010 16:43
GutMen
Тогда не знаю, у меня все нормально. Может у тебя какой то плагин включен, который перенаправляет фокус окна?! Попробуй на чистом проекте.
Автор: polser
Дата сообщения: 13.02.2010 11:13
lorents, скачал указанный тобой проэкт, но при запуске в автоплэй студии выдает ошибку. И не показывает preview, так же выдает ошибку. Ты меня правильно понял это примерно такой же проэкт котороый хотел сделать я. Но я порылся в настройках этого проэкта и нечего такого что мне нужно было не увидел. Может я что то не допонял, объясни пожалуйста.
Автор: ADGJMPTW007
Дата сообщения: 14.02.2010 17:55
Как сделать чтоб при наведении на кнопку размер шрифта текста кнопки становился больше? Допустим кнопка Button1, при наведении на нее чтоб размер текста в этой кнопке стал = 14
Автор: lorents
Дата сообщения: 14.02.2010 23:50
ADGJMPTW007

Цитата:
Как сделать чтоб при наведении на кнопку размер шрифта текста кнопки становился больше? Допустим кнопка Button1, при наведении на нее чтоб размер текста в этой кнопке стал = 14


Код: tProp = Button.GetProperties("Button1");
tProp.FontSize = 14;
Button.SetProperties("Button1", tProp);
Автор: Favorit_89
Дата сообщения: 16.02.2010 02:10
Здравствуйте, я начинающий, подскажите пожалуйста как сделать так чтобы нажатием на кнопку с СD копировались определены файлы и папки в директорию которую выберет пользователь.
Огромное спасибо всем тем кто поможет.
Автор: lerik2703
Дата сообщения: 16.02.2010 22:04
Favorit_89

Смотри справку


Dialog.FileBrowse
File.Copy
Dialog.FolderBrowse
Автор: sundaystar
Дата сообщения: 21.02.2010 11:32
Не подскажите как прописать плагин Slider для убавления и прибавления звука...
Автор: lorents
Дата сообщения: 21.02.2010 12:29
sundaystar

Цитата:
Не подскажите как прописать плагин Slider для убавления и прибавления звука...

В свойствах Slider Properties:
Minimum = 0
Maximum = 255

пример для фоновой музыки

On Show

Код: Slider.SetSliderPos("Plugin1", 255);
Audio.Load(CHANNEL_BACKGROUND, "AutoPlay\\Audio\\music.mp3", true, true);
Автор: lerik2703
Дата сообщения: 21.02.2010 12:45

а у меня вот так вот))

On PosChange

Код: Percent = Math.Round(e_Pos, 1);
Label.SetText("Label1", "Vol : "..Percent.." %");
Audio.SetVolume(CHANNEL_USER1,Percent );
Автор: lorents
Дата сообщения: 21.02.2010 14:11
lerik2703

Цитата:
а у меня вот так вот))

кстати, можно и так тоже

Тут у самого вопрос появился
у меня есть один батник (*.bat) и мне надо чтобы он запускался в окне моего проекта?
как это можно сделать, т.е. при запуске батника, он был бы не в отдельном окне, а в окное проекта?
Автор: lorents
Дата сообщения: 21.02.2010 16:33
Images Optimization Suite - сборник программ для оптимизация файлов *.png и *.jpg без потерь качества.
Вдруг кому тоже пригодится, кстати я именно его и хочу впихнуть в проект.
с *.jpg могут быть проблемы
Автор: lorents
Дата сообщения: 21.02.2010 19:18
Вроде бы это то что мне надо, но я не совсем уверен
посмотрите пожалуйста
http://www.indigorose.com/forums/showthread.php?t=27762
Автор: lerik2703
Дата сообщения: 21.02.2010 20:25
lorents
ну насколько я помню у тебя есть пример захвата окна MS-DOS ну и bat это только набор инструкций для Cmd!
Автор: lorents
Дата сообщения: 21.02.2010 20:44
lerik2703

Цитата:
ну насколько я помню у тебя есть пример захвата окна MS-DOS ну и bat это только набор инструкций для Cmd!

ты имеешь виду окно cmd стало дочерним к окну проекта AMS?
Автор: lerik2703
Дата сообщения: 21.02.2010 20:55
lorents
ну да!
Автор: lorents
Дата сообщения: 21.02.2010 21:03
lerik2703

Цитата:
ну да!

Не катит, ибо там свои за марочки
я не видел ни одного нормального примера.
Автор: lerik2703
Дата сообщения: 21.02.2010 21:20
lorents
неужели волшебная функция SetParent на это не способна вообше при женании можно и системный трель захватить!главное дескриптор окна найти))
Автор: lorents
Дата сообщения: 21.02.2010 21:40
lerik2703

Цитата:
неужели волшебная функция SetParent на это не способна вообше при женании можно и системный трель захватить!главное дескриптор окна найти))

пойду попробую, если у тебя есть желание попробуй тоже сделать
Автор: lerik2703
Дата сообщения: 21.02.2010 21:53
lorents
честно есть

Цитата:
как это можно сделать, т.е. при запуске батника, он был бы не в отдельном окне, а в окное проекта?

только 2 вопроса проект запушен и условие запуска батника из вне?
Автор: lorents
Дата сообщения: 22.02.2010 00:00
lerik2703

Цитата:
только 2 вопроса проект запушен и условие запуска батника из вне?

точно так
Автор: lerik2703
Дата сообщения: 22.02.2010 01:13
lorents
немного не понял что точно так!?если проект запущен то остается только дождаться имя окна!если запускаеться с bat... что ты в этом файле пишешь?
Автор: lorents
Дата сообщения: 22.02.2010 09:20
lerik2703

Цитата:
немного не понял что точно так!?если проект запущен то остается только дождаться имя окна!если запускаеться с bat... что ты в этом файле пишешь?

хочу сделать следующее, запускаешь проект, нажимаешь на кнопку и видишь всю работу батника, через окно проекта
мой батник

Код: chcp 1251
for /f "delims=" %%i in ('dir /b /s /a-d Images\*.png') do (
    optipng.exe -o7 "%%~fi"
    pngout.exe "%%~fi"
    deflopt.exe "%%~fi"
)
for /f "delims=" %%i in ('dir /b /s /a-d Images\*.jpg Images\*.jpeg') do (
    jpegtran -optimize -perfect "%%~fi" "%%~fi"
    jhead -purejpg "%%~fi"
)
Автор: Herbit
Дата сообщения: 22.02.2010 15:08
Здравствуйте!
Я новичок данного форума и новичок в использовании AMS.
Скажите пожалуйста, если кто знает:
1. Возможно ли в слайд-шоу (в автоматическом режиме) повесить кнопку, которая бы ставила на паузу просмотр?
2. Как сделать ручной режим слайд-шоу? Ну, грубо говоря стрелочками.
3. Как в слайд-шоу "повесить" аннотацию (подпись) к картинке. Я понимаю, что надо картинку и текст обьеденить, но как это сделать в автоматическом режиме слайд-шоу?

Заранее спасибо тем, кто хоть как-то поможет мне советом )))
Автор: lerik2703
Дата сообщения: 22.02.2010 19:12
lorents

это с плагином LuaCom?я что-то не нашел как создать окно MS-Dos!?

как тебе вот этот пример(пишу как есть из готового проекта) по крайней мере окно захватывает!


Код: local nPatch = "C:\\Images Optimization Suite\\Images Optimization Suite.bat"
local nForder = "C:\\Images Optimization Suite"
local nName = "cmd"
local n =0
hand=filerun(nPatch,nForder,nName,n)


function filerun(nPatch,nForder,nName,n)
File.Run(nPatch, "", nForder, SW_SHOWNORMAL, false)
nEmbedded=false;
while (nEmbedded==false) do
window_name =nName;
windows = Window.EnumerateTitles();
    for handle, title in windows do
    result = String.Find(title, window_name, 1, false);
    if (result ~= -1) then
     nEmbedded=true;
         result = DLL.CallFunction(_SystemFolder .. "\\User32.dll", "SetParent", handle..","..Application.GetWndHandle(), DLL_RETURN_TYPE_LONG, DLL_CALL_STDCALL)
         app_size = Window.GetSize(handle);
         Window.SetSize(handle, app_size.Width-(n), app_size.Height)
            Window.SetPos(handle,1,10)
            WinApi.SetCaptionButtons(handle, "Minimize", false)
            WinApi.SetWindowText(handle, "Images Optimization Suite")
            Page.Redraw()
            Window.Show(handle)
            return handle
     end
    end
end

end

Страницы: 123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132

Предыдущая тема: PHP RapidGet Pro V


Форум Ru-Board.club — поднят 15-09-2016 числа. Цель - сохранить наследие старого Ru-Board, истории становления российского интернета. Сделано для людей.